ProctorQueue at Veldgate handles exam-session intake spikes at the top of each hour. Peak observed: ~2,400 enqueues/min during finals week. Workers autoscale on queue depth, not CPU; scale-up lag is ~90s, so headroom matters more than average load. Shard by exam ID to avoid hot partitions. Review the math against last term's traces before approving. Proposed constants for the next term are as follows.

constants for yagaf-taweg:
WEIGHTS = {
    "belael": 881,
    "pelael": 167,
    "ulaix": 116,
}

Subject: DR drill results — Sproutwise scheduler

Release manager: Friday's drill restored the Sproutwise plant-watering scheduler from the Ferncott offsite snapshot in 22 minutes, inside target. Two gaps: the cron sync lagged one cycle, and valve mappings needed manual re-import. Both fixes land in 3.4.1; hold the release train until they merge. For the next drill, the restore image stays sealed — unlock it with the recovery passphrase:

strongbox words: oliael-gilax-lamael

**Checklist item 7 — Re-arm TwigReaper signing key**

After the quorum confirms the new signing key for TwigReaper (our stale-branch cleanup bot at Fernhollow Systems), verify the bot can still authenticate to the Larchgate repo mirror before closing the ceremony. If authentication fails, do not mint a second key — that desynchronizes the audit ledger. Instead, restore the prior keyring from sealed backup, which requires the recovery passphrase below.

vault phrase of kajef-tafog = wenox-briix

If producers report rejected events, first check whether the registry pod is serving the latest schema bundle; a stale bundle causes spurious compatibility failures. Restart the registry with the refresh flag, then replay the rejected batch from the dead-letter topic. Do not bump schema versions during an incident — compatibility checks will cascade to every consumer. If rejections persist after refresh, escalate to the platform rotation. The registry build currently deployed is identified by the token below.

session token of kahog-bahif = htk9_f63daec35